Co-Catalyzed Direct Addition of Allylic C(sp3)–H Bonds to Ketones

By using Co­(acac)2/Xantphos with AlMe3, the C­(sp3)–H bonds of allylarene derivatives were cleaved for reaction with various ketones, affording the homoallylic alcohols in moderate to good yields. The branch/linear selectivity depended on the steric and electronic factors of the ketone electrophiles. The intermediate in this reaction is thought to be a low-valent allylcobalt­(I) species, which exhibits high nucleophilicity toward ketones.
